Seems low...

But I drive a 2.3L four-cyl stick shift. I get 22-23 mpg city, 31-34 mpg hwy. It's EPA rated 22/31.
I believe the 9-5 V6 is EPA rated 18/26, while the GTP is 18/28.
So they're about the same, and I believe the GTP has the advantage of higher torque and taller gears. Those GM V6 engines can get very good highway mileage (esp the 3.1) due to tall overdrive gearing.
You might want to measure fuel economy using the trip odometer method, maybe your SID is a little bit off? It's very possible for it to be off by a little bit.
Don't feel bad, my cousin's BMW 325i stick shift only gets 16 mpg city and 25 mpg highway. And it makes only 184 hp and 175 lb-ft of torque.
